Job Description
A leading refinery company situated in Gauteng is urgently seeking the expertise of an experienced Final Storage and Dispatch Foreman to join their team.
The successful incumbent for this position will be responsible for:
- The purpose of this position is to ensure that the right amount of the right product will be dispatched at the right time to ensure customer order is met;
- Ensure that all the activities within the Final Storage and Dispatch (FSD) department are running effectively i.e. packing, storing, and allocating final products as per the requirement as well as stock control and verification with the ERP system;
- Adhere to regulations as stipulated by the SACAA and EU ACC3;
- SAP Processing;
- Stock control completed daily against SAP and physical stock;
- Work overtime, shifts and be flexible as per production and Treasury requirements;
- Stock balancing and logistic activities;
- Maintain stock levels of packaging materials used for shipment both local and international;
- Data capturing of daily shipments for tracking purposes;
- Adherence to finished goods and dispatch policies, procedures and operations;
- Reporting any relevant issues or concerns to the Fabrication Manager;
- Managing all processes associated with exporting locally and international shipments to ensure all customer requirements are met;
- Daily, monthly and quarterly reporting to Treasury and Fabrication;
- Support the precious metal dealers, FSD personnel, Security personnel and Logistics function;
- Ensure adherence to internal and external controls;
- Manages time and attendance of all associates reporting to the role;
- Ensures cover in department to meet all orders/shipments on time;
- Manages staff overtime ensuring compliance with all acts for health, safety, quality and risk;
- Maintains all work instructions and updates as and when required;
- Ensure all staff are trained on work instructions;
- Maintains all operational SHE training for internal and external legal requirements;
- Identify suitable/necessary training to enable associates to perform their duties.
Key requirements:
- A Degree/diploma in Supply chain management/ Finance or related qualification.
- Focus on results through quality and safety awareness, managing work, planning and organising, decision making and customer focus;
- Express potential through adaptability, applied learning, initiating action, innovation, impact and work standards;
- Interact effectively through communication at all levels, building relationships, negotiation and gaining commitment.
- Achieve goals by aligning performance for success, developing others, facilitating change, monitoring information, inspiring others, meeting leadership and participation and follow up.
- Minimum of 5 years working experience

About Other Clearing and Forwarding Jobs in Gauteng
The clearing and forwarding industry in Gauteng, South Africa is a significant sector that involves the transportation and logistics of goods, often involving complex supply chain management. Generally, this field operates within a diverse range of industries, including but not limited to the manufacturing sector, where products are transported from suppliers to customers, and the technology industry, where equipment is shipped internationally.
Typically, salaries for clearing and forwarding professionals in Gauteng fall within broad ranges, often between R400 000 to R800 000 per annum. However, it’s essential to note that actual salaries can vary greatly dep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. For instance, a seasoned professional with extensive experience may earn significantly more than someone just starting their career in this field.
Common skills required for clearing and forwarding roles include strong communication and problem-solving abilities, a good understanding of logistics and transportation regulations, and proficiency in shipping software and technology platforms. Typically, candidates with degrees or diplomas in business management, supply chain management, or logistics are well-suited for these types of positions. Often, experience working within the industry is also highly valued by employers.
The clearing and forwarding industry commonly employs professionals from a variety of sectors, including manufacturing, technology, and e-commerce. These roles often involve coordinating international shipments, managing warehouse operations, and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ements. In terms of career development, there are opportunities for advancement to management or senior leadership positions within the industry, as well as the chance to specialize in specific areas such as customs brokerage or freight forwarding.
